Dementia Tenders
See open dementia tenders and awarded contracts for the UK public sector.
Dementia procurement covers day opportunities, community support and advice hubs, dementia-friendly schemes, post-diagnostic support, and specialist residential or home-based care, commissioned locally by councils, NHS trusts and integrated care boards.
Much of this work sits under wider adult social care budgets rather than a dementia-specific heading, so buyers use a range of different titles for very similar services.

What kinds of dementia contracts are procured?
Day opportunities and respite sessions, community dementia support and advice services, dementia-friendly environment and design work, post-diagnostic support, and specialist residential or home-based care for people living with dementia. Councils and NHS bodies commission these individually rather than through one national scheme, which is why the same type of service can appear under very different titles from one area to the next.
What CPV codes cover dementia procurement?
Dementia tenders are most often filed under health and social work services or community health services codes, alongside guidance-services classifications, but none of these are dementia-specific. Buyers rarely tag a dementia notice with a single dedicated code, so a keyword search finds contracts a CPV filter on its own would miss.
Who commissions dementia support and care services?
Mostly local authorities and NHS integrated care boards, working through adult social care and community health teams rather than one national programme. Dementia support is commissioned from inside a much wider adult social care budget, one council or one ICB at a time, rather than as its own funding line.
